Skip to content

Commit 2da3fae

Browse files
committed
Normalize private fields to use TypeScript private keyword
Replace ES # private field (#acked) and underscore-prefixed fields (_closed, _cancelPromise, _generator) with plain TypeScript private for consistency across the codebase.
1 parent 4e1d73c commit 2da3fae

2 files changed

Lines changed: 17 additions & 17 deletions

File tree

src/amqp-consumer.ts

Lines changed: 9 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-51,13 +51,13 @@ export class AMQPConsumer {
5151
*/
5252
cancel() {
5353
if (this.channel.closed) return Promise.resolve(this.channel)
54-
if (!this._cancelPromise) {
55-
this._cancelPromise = this.channel.basicCancel(this.tag)
54+
if (!this.cancelPromise) {
55+
this.cancelPromise = this.channel.basicCancel(this.tag)
5656
}
57-
return this._cancelPromise
57+
return this.cancelPromise
5858
}
5959

60-
private _cancelPromise?: Promise<AMQPChannel>
60+
private cancelPromise?: Promise<AMQPChannel>
6161

6262
/**
6363
* @ignore
@@ -78,7 +78,7 @@ export class AMQPConsumer {
7878
export class AMQPGeneratorConsumer extends AMQPConsumer {
7979
private messageQueue: AMQPMessage[] = []
8080
private messageResolver: ((msg: AMQPMessage) => void) | null = null
81-
private _generator?: AsyncGenerator<AMQPMessage, void, undefined>
81+
private generator?: AsyncGenerator<AMQPMessage, void, undefined>
8282

8383
constructor(channel: AMQPChannel, tag: string) {
8484
super(channel, tag, (msg: AMQPMessage) => {
@@ -97,12 +97,12 @@ export class AMQPGeneratorConsumer extends AMQPConsumer {
9797
* @return An AsyncGenerator that yields messages
9898
*/
9999
get messages(): AsyncGenerator<AMQPMessage, void, undefined> {
100-
if (this._generator) {
101-
return this._generator
100+
if (this.generator) {
101+
return this.generator
102102
}
103103

104-
this._generator = this.generateMessages()
105-
return this._generator
104+
this.generator = this.generateMessages()
105+
return this.generator
106106
}
107107

108108
private async *generateMessages(): AsyncGenerator<AMQPMessage, void, undefined> {

src/amqp-message.ts

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-30,11 +30,11 @@ export class AMQPMessage {
3030
messageCount?: number
3131
replyCode?: number
3232
replyText?: string
33-
#acked = false
33+
private acked = false
3434

3535
/** True if the message has already been acked, nacked, or rejected. */
3636
get isAcked(): boolean {
37-
return this.#acked
37+
return this.acked
3838
}
3939

4040
/**
@@ -62,22 +62,22 @@ export class AMQPMessage {
6262

6363
/** Acknowledge the message */
6464
ack(multiple = false) {
65-
if (this.#acked) return Promise.resolve()
66-
this.#acked = true
65+
if (this.acked) return Promise.resolve()
66+
this.acked = true
6767
return this.channel.basicAck(this.deliveryTag, multiple)
6868
}
6969

7070
/** Negative acknowledgment (same as reject) */
7171
nack(requeue = false, multiple = false) {
72-
if (this.#acked) return Promise.resolve()
73-
this.#acked = true
72+
if (this.acked) return Promise.resolve()
73+
this.acked = true
7474
return this.channel.basicNack(this.deliveryTag, requeue, multiple)
7575
}
7676

7777
/** Reject the message */
7878
reject(requeue = false) {
79-
if (this.#acked) return Promise.resolve()
80-
this.#acked = true
79+
if (this.acked) return Promise.resolve()
80+
this.acked = true
8181
return this.channel.basicReject(this.deliveryTag, requeue)
8282
}
8383

0 commit comments

Comments
 (0)